On Wed Aug 4, Jerry Williams wrote:
> I searched earlier posts, and it is clear that it had been done. So
> I tried grabbing rzsz.sip from www.omen.com and building it. No
> problem. Just modify the makefile to add .exe to the executable
> names when calling ln. I attached the "diff -c" output so you can
> patch it. This adds a new "cygwin" target.
> [..]
> In fact, zssh comes with another flavor of rz/sz that builds just
> fine via ./configure && make.
Hey now! Cool.
The omen.com version indeed works, though its rz exits a bit strangely.
I didn't know about zssh (neat idea), but their ssh is from the lrzsz
project; that's the one that I have built in the past. Its rz doesn't
seem to work quite right.
